The Property is approximately 1.43 acres or 62,270.14 square feet in area and currently
consists of vacant, unimproved, and platted lots. The Property also abuts a 12-foot alleyway
that is 1,491.98 square feet in area.
As per Miami 21, the zoning for the Property is Work Place District Zone ("D1"). The
Property was previously rezoned and its' comprehensive plan designation was amended to
allow for expanded residential uses, however, in 2010 with the adoption of Miami 21, the
Property was reverted to Industrial. The Applicant now proposes and hereby submits the
enclosed application for approval of a zoning change for the Property from D1 to T6-8-0
pursuant to the successional zoning requirements of Article 7.1.2.8 of Miami 21.
The City's Future Land Use Map designates the Property as Light Industrial ("LI").
The Applicant now proposes and hereby submits the enclosed application for an amendment
to the City's Future Land Use Map of the City's Comprehensive Neighborhood Plan from
"LI" to General Commercial ("GC").

The Property is located in the center of the Wynwood neighborhood. During the last
several years, Wynwood has undergone an urban transformation and revitalization that has led
to an increased demand in multi -family residential housing, hotel use, and commercial space,
including retail use, in the area. The Applicant proposes a mixed -use development for the
Property, consisting of a 12-story tower with 214 residential units, 100 hotel lodging units and
retail space with requisite parking. The ground floor retail including restaurant space will
create active pedestrian areas by providing connectivity with the surrounding commercial
spaces and create a gathering place for both visitors and residents of Wynwood.
The Applicant's proposed rezoning from D1 to T6-8-O and land use designation
amendment to GC is consistent with the City's vision and plans for the Wynwood
neighborhood. Most recently, the City submitted for City -initiated comprehensive plan
amendments and rezoning of properties located in the Wynwood area similar to those now
proposed by the Applicant. Additionally, the City has introduced economic development
initiatives to the area, such as the Wynwood Cafe District, to promote Wynwood as a hub of
art, culture, dining, shopping and entertainment. Accordingly, the commercial and residential
uses proposed by the Applicant for the Property are compatible with the City's efforts to
expand the uses in the area to attract both visitors and residents to Wynwood.
On June 24, 2004, the Miami City Commission passed Ordinance Nos. 12555 and
12556, attached hereto as composite Exhibit "A," approving a Comprehensive Plan
Amendment for the Property by changing the land use designation from "Industrial" to
"General Commercial," and a Zoning Atlas Amendment changing the zoning designation of
the Property from "Industrial" to "C-2 Liberal Commercial" ("C-2") under the City's previous
Zoning Ordinance 11000. At that time, the City found that the Comprehensive Plan
amendment to GC and Zoning Atlas Amendment to C-2 was appropriate for the Property, in
scale with the surrounding zoned areas, and not contrary to the established land use pattern for
the Wynwood area. At the time Miami 21 was adopted in May of 2010, the Comprehensive
Plan designation for the Property reverted to the previous industrial category. Now, the
Applicant seeks: (1) to amend the Comprehensive Plan designation of the Property to GC, as
previously approved by the City by Ordinance No. 12555, and, (2) to rezone the Property
from to T6-8-O under Miami 21, a similar zoning district to the C-2 zoning change as
permitted under previous Zoning Ordinance 11000 and as approved by the City in Ordinance
No. 12556, which permitted general commercial and multi -family residential uses as proposed
herein.

Policy LU-1.2.1: The City defines blighted neighborhoods as areas characterized
by the prevalence of older structures with major deficiencies and deterioration,
high residential vacancies, widespread abandonment of property, litter and
poor maintenance of real property. Declining neighborhoods are defined as
areas characterized by the prevalence of structures having minor deficiencies,
a general need for improvements in real property, significant declines in real
property values, high vacancy rates in commercial structures and increasing
difficulty in obtaining insurance. Neighborhoods threatened with decline are
defined as areas characterized by significant but infrequent property
maintenance neglect, an aging housing stock, declining property values,
general exodus of traditional residents and influx of lower income households.
